  • Korea - Simple English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
    Korea (or the Korean Peninsula) is a peninsula in northeast Asia Korea became a country (or state) in 918 In 1948, it split into two countries: North Korea and South Korea North and South Korea and their allies fought against each other in the Korean War People have lived in Korea for about 15,000 years Korea is known for its fine silk

  • Koreatown in Buena Park, CA: What to Expect (2024)
    In October 2023, Buena Park officially became Orange County’s second Koreatown (the first one is in Garden Grove) It’s been a long time coming—this section of Orange County has had a thriving Korean community for decades In fact, Buena Park is home to over 1,000 Korean-owned businesses (Orange County has many ethnic enclaves )
